Hardware Options Installation 5. Install the drive tray: a. Slide the drive tray into the removable media bay. b. Secure the drive tray with a screw on each side. 6. Connect the data and power cables to the back of all devices. For specific cabling information, refer to "Cabling a Hard Drive" in this chapter. 7. Install the access panel and the front bezel. Cabling a Hard Drive SCSI Cabling Observe the following guidelines when adding SCSI devices to the server: • As a general rule, a maximum of seven devices may be added per channel. The server is equipped with one integrated Wide Ultra3 SCSI channel. • Be sure to remove all terminating jumpers from third-party SCSI devices. • You must manually set the SCSI ID on each device to a unique value in the range of 0 through 6 for each SCSI bus. Refer to the documentation provided with the device for instructions on how to set the SCSI ID. HP ProLiant ML330 Generation 3 Server Setup and Installation Guide 4-15
